Based in Mumbai, the Hindi-language film industry—popularly known as Bollywood—has long been India's primary cultural export. Characterized by its larger-than-life musicals, intense family dramas, and high-octane action, Bollywood established a massive footprint in the Middle East, Eastern Europe, the Americas, and Africa. Icons like Shah Rukh Khan and Amitabh Bachchan became household names globally, making Hindi audio and songs a familiar sound worldwide. that became massive successes in the Bollywood market

Tamil is a Dravidian language with a different syllable count than Hindi (an Indo-Aryan language). Saying "Kya hua?" (2 beats) versus "Enna aachu?" (3 beats) requires re-engineering the actor's mouth movements through digital retouching or creative script changes. Share public link The relationship between the Tamil
Shah Rukh Khan’s Jawan (2023) broke records not just in Hindi, but in its Tamil-dubbed version. Why? Because the producers didn't just hire any translator. They brought in Tamil dialogue writers who understood the sangam (union) of mass heroism and emotional family drama. The result? A Bollywood film felt like a homegrown Tamil movie.
